Data Exclusivity and Market Entry Barriers
Data exclusivity in biosimilars refers to a legally protected period during which the innovator company’s clinical trial data cannot be used by competitors to gain market approval. This exclusivity creates a significant market entry barrier for biosimilar manufacturers seeking to introduce lower-cost alternatives. The duration of data exclusivity varies across jurisdictions but generally ranges from 8 to 12 years, depending on regional regulations such as the European Union or the United States.
This legal protection inhibits biosimilar approval based solely on the reference product’s data, compelling manufacturers to conduct extensive and costly clinical trials. Consequently, data exclusivity increases the financial and regulatory hurdles faced by biosimilar developers. These barriers often delay market entry, impacting pricing and access to affordable biosimilar options.

Interchangeability and Substitution Laws
Interchangeability and substitution laws pertain to the legal framework determining when a biosimilar can be considered interchangeable with its reference biologic. These laws vary by jurisdiction, influencing market dynamics and prescribing practices.
In many regions, a biosimilar must meet specific criteria and obtain designation of interchangeability from regulatory authorities before substitution is permitted. This designation allows pharmacists to dispense the biosimilar in place of the originator without consulting the prescribing healthcare provider.
Legal considerations also include state-level laws that regulate automatic substitution, which may impose notification or record-keeping requirements. Non-compliance with these legal standards can lead to liability issues or market restrictions. International Trade and Patent Laws Affecting Biosimilar Markets
International trade laws significantly influence the biosimilar market by shaping the legal landscape for product distribution across borders. Regulations such as the Agreement on Trade-Related Aspects of Intellectual Property Rights (TRIPS) establish standards for patent protection and enforcement globally. These agreements often impact how biosimilars can enter international markets, especially concerning patent duration and licensing terms.
Patent laws vary widely between countries, affecting biosimilar manufacturers’ ability to operate freely. Countries with stronger patent protections may impose longer exclusivity periods, delaying market entry for biosimilars. Conversely, jurisdictions with more flexible patent laws can facilitate quicker access, but may also lead to disputes. Such differences often lead to patent litigation, complicating international commercialization efforts.
